DevOps多维场景工具链实战
http://www.atstudy.com/course/1625
课程介绍
以Jenkins作为持续集成引擎贯穿全课程,使用Spring Boot框架的多模块项目讲解Maven,深入Selenium Webdriver并以Selenium Grid为例进行无人值守的WebUI自动化测试实战,使用简约不简单的Atx+UIautomator2(网易开源项目)框架进行移动端Android UI自动化测试实战。以团队中在用的Pytest+Allure+MongoDB框架进行接口自动化测试实战(包括接口用例自动生成),全面对比开源性能测试工具nGrinder/Jmeter/Gatling/wrk/Locust,并重点讲解Locust、Jenkins集成SonarQube进行静态代码扫描、Jenkins pipeline实现持续交付过程中的各个stage、Jenkins集成钉钉(DingDing)发送构建消息。
最后:课程彩蛋(如何高效地进行自我管理)
【课程优势】
1.熟练掌握SeleniumGrid进行UI自动化用例的并行执行(注意:课程里不是网上实现的多浏览器兼容性测试)
深入理解并掌握Pytest框架并优雅地进行接口自动化测试。
2.熟练掌握SonarQube静态代码扫描并集成到Jenkins.
3.掌握uiautomator2进行Android UI自动化测试。
4.玩转Jenkins pipeline。
【适合人群】
有一定的代码基础,不然学起来要付出更多
|